Various Kinds Of Shower Units


  • Push-on Mixer: The hose pipe and spray parts of the push-on mixer shower unit can be connected to the bath tap according to your requirement, and also the water temperature level can be changed through the faucets. Push-on mixers are cheap and also very basic to install. Nonetheless, although the tube link is easy, it is easily displaced. In addition, it is troublesome to change the temperature level.

  • Bath/Shower Mixer: The hose pipe and spray of this sort of shower are incorporated with a bath mixer faucet, as well as the temperature can be readjusted via the bathroom taps. It is a really economical choice as well as no extra plumbing is entailed. Nevertheless, the bath/shower mixers additionally experience inconvenient temperature level control choices.

  • Manual Mixer: The tube and spray of a hand-operated mixer shower unit belong of the wall unit and also the hot and cold water products are linked to a single valve The temperature level and also pressure of the water are controlled with either one or a variety of handles (in much more pricey showers). Although temperature control is a lot easier in hands-on mixer kinds, they are much more pricey than the previously mentioned mixers. They likewise require extra plumbing of hot and cold supply of water pipelines.

  • Thermostatic Mixer: The hose pipe and also spray of this shower type belong of the wall unit and also the cold and hot water supplies are linked to a single shutoff below as well. It is full with an integrated stabiliser to self-adjust the water temperature as well as to stop it from ending up being also hot. Among the biggest benefits of a thermostatic mixer shower kind includes practical temperature level control. Nevertheless, it is one of the most expensive of the different mixer choices.

  • Power Shower: A power shower is a solitary system containing an effective electric pump that is capable of modifying both the water pressure as well as temperature level. This type of shower can be fitted if there is water from a cold water cistern as well as a warm water cylinder. A power shower makes the modification of both stress and also temperature simple. On the other hand, it disagrees for water warmed directly by the shower or where the water is supplied by a mix boiler under mains stress.

  • Electric Shower: An electric shower is plumbed right into a keys cold water supply and also it warms the water electrically. It is necessary to note that for this shower type to be set up, the keys stress needs to be at the very least 0.7 kg/sq cm (10lb/sq in). The system permits the temperature as well as stress to be adjusted through a handle. Versions with temperature stabilisers are better as they continue to be unaffected by various other taps somewhere else being used within the house. A major drawback of electric showers is that the control knob just permits the alternative of high temperatures at less stress, or reduced temperature levels at a better stress. This is bothersome in the winter when the spray is usually weak and the mains water is colder. However, this problem is tackled in some designs which are offered with a winter/summer setting.


  • The Majority Of Usual Mistakes


  • Breaking or disregarding regional code restrictions.

  • Utilizing pipelines that are also tiny.

  • Affixing copper to galvanized without making use of a brass or dielectric fitting between the two.

  • Not using tape or pipe compound at threaded joints.

  • Not leveling your fixtures when installing them.

  • Not setting up an air space filling up for fixtures.

  • Cutting supply stub outs as well brief to set up the shutoff valves onto after the completed wall surface remains in location.

  • Not appropriately lining up tubes into fittings or stop valves. (Requiring the nut onto the compression ring at an angle when the tubing is at an angle will cause a leak.).

  • When transforming the water back on in your house, constantly run the outside hose pipe valve or flush your toilets to bleed dirt and also air from the lines. This particles can create troubles in your sink taps as well as other plumbing trim.

    Changing Water Stress to Match Your Shower.


    The cold water storage tank can be lifted to a greater height (often just 150mm (6inches)) by installation a strong wooden support beneath it - potentially composed of struts as well as blockboards. If you pick this alternative, the primary and distribution pipes will likewise need to be increased to fulfill the brand-new elevation of the storage tank.
    Alternatively, a booster pump (a single pump or a dual/twin pump) can be fitted. Whichever type is chosen, it must be connected into the power supply in order to operate.

    Piping as well as Drain.


    It is best to utilize 15mm diameter supply pipes, as well as make the runs to the shower as short and also straight as feasible so regarding keep optimal stress and minimise heat loss. Additionally, by minimising the use of elbow joints for pipe edges, you can decrease the resistance in the circulation of the water supply. You can attain this by flexing the pipelines rather.

    Can I Install a Shower Myself?


    Even if you’ve never installed a shower before, you’ll find this to be a project that is perfectly suited for DIYers with a moderate level of experience. Whether you're doing a bathtub conversion or installing a new stall, most of what you need comes in shower kits that you can purchase from a hardware store. The first thing you need to do is determine what type of shower stall you want.



    Single-panel stalls are the easiest to install because they come preassembled. All you need to do is put them in place. Multi-panel showers require a few additional steps, but you’ve got more control over the appearance of your unit. Multi-panel units are also much easier to handle if you’re going to do the installation without any help.



    Be sure to take all appropriate safety precautions, such as wearing eye protection and gloves. When you’re removing or installing a shower unit, you might kick up debris that could hurt your eyes. You’ll also need to work with equipment that will get extremely hot, so be sure to have safety gloves handy.

  • Before You Begin: Prep the Space


    It’s highly important to measure your space accurately before putting the stall in. Measuring from the floor upward and from each corner outward will ensure you’ve got the right measurements. What you’re looking for is where the plumbing apparatuses are going to come through the stall. Transfer these measurements over to the back of your unit by drawing the locations of these holes using a pencil or marker.



    Pull out your old shower and make sure to scrape off all the old caulking. Be thorough because you want to work with smooth surfaces for the best installation. Once you’ve pulled out your existing shower, you need to make sure that the floor is clean and dry. The best way to clean debris is with a shop vacuum, as it’ll soak up water and dirt together.



    If you’re experiencing any plumbing issues, such as low water pressure, this is a perfect opportunity to solve them. Make sure that the pipes themselves are not in need of patching and clean your showerhead. When you turn the water back on after your project, check the pipes for signs of wear or disrepair. Anything beyond minor repairs should be handled by a plumber, and this is the best time to bring in a professional.



    If the floor has any moisture at all, don’t proceed until it’s completely dry. The last thing you need is for the floor to rot or invite mold and mildew into your base. Once everything is dry, apply waterproof wallboard to the walls. This can be attached with screws or nails, then sealed with caulk so that water doesn’t seep into any crevices.
